Dr Ismaila Ceesay: Injustice against one Gambian is an injustice against every Gambian

Dr Ismaila Ceesay, left at women vegetable gardens at Gunjur beach under threat from Golden Lead

Dr Ismaila Ceesay, presidential aspirant under Citizens’ Alliance has called on the closure of the Golden Lead Fishmeal factory in Gunjur, saying “they are very destructive, very exploitative, they are not here for the interest of The Gambian people, they violate environmental laws, they violate labour laws, they employ our young people and pay them less than the value of their labour, they dump their waste in our seas killing our marine resources. The lives of the future generation of this country is at stake”

The Citizens’ Alliance leader was at Gunjur beach on Friday where he visited women vegetable gardens under threat from the expansion plans of the controversial Chinese owned Golden Lead fishmeal factory. Dr Ceesay told the women gardeners that he was there not only to emphertise with them, but to resist the expansion plans of Golden Lead into the vegetable gardens where these women earn their livelihood, saying: “We are going to resist, sacrifice our lives, our political careers, we’ll sacrifice everything to ensure that these women stay, not only stay but ensure that we empower them by providing them with the tools they need to do their gardening”

Dr Ceesay concluded by urging Gambians to resist what is happening in Gunjur because it is Gunjur or Kombo South who is the victim today, it could be Kombo North or Foni tomorrow, “so every Gambian must resist this injustice and nonsense”

As part of his visit to Gunjur beach, Dr Ceesay also visited the fish smoke houses which is predominantly run by women. Expressing his outrage on the condition of these women, the CA leader said:


“ We visited the smokehouse at Gunjur beach today. I could not withstand the smoke and the heat for 30 seconds. But these women live and work there. It’s where they make a living. The conditions are harsh, hazardous, and cancerous. No woman should earn a livelihood in such conditions in the 21st century. #Dignity


It could be recalled that GunjurOnline published about the latest act of economic aggression of the owners of Golden Lead as they move to expand their factory by displacing women vegetable gardeners all of who depend on gardening for their livelihood and to pay for the education of their children from the proceeds of their garden produce.
